Solution for 0.3x-1.1=2.2x+1.2 equation:


Simplifying
0.3x + -1.1 = 2.2x + 1.2

Reorder the terms:
-1.1 + 0.3x = 2.2x + 1.2

Reorder the terms:
-1.1 + 0.3x = 1.2 + 2.2x

Solving
-1.1 + 0.3x = 1.2 + 2.2x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-2.2x' to each side of the equation.
-1.1 + 0.3x + -2.2x = 1.2 + 2.2x + -2.2x

Combine like terms: 0.3x + -2.2x = -1.9x
-1.1 + -1.9x = 1.2 + 2.2x + -2.2x

Combine like terms: 2.2x + -2.2x = 0.0
-1.1 + -1.9x = 1.2 + 0.0
-1.1 + -1.9x = 1.2

Add '1.1' to each side of the equation.
-1.1 + 1.1 + -1.9x = 1.2 + 1.1

Combine like terms: -1.1 + 1.1 = 0.0
0.0 + -1.9x = 1.2 + 1.1
-1.9x = 1.2 + 1.1

Combine like terms: 1.2 + 1.1 = 2.3
-1.9x = 2.3

Divide each side by '-1.9'.
x = -1.210526316

Simplifying
x = -1.210526316
